Now in BaseValueVector#computeCombinedBufferSize, it computes validity buffer size as follow: _roundUp8(getValidityBufferSizeFromCount(valueCount))_ which can be be expanded to _(((valueCount + 7) >> 3 + 7) / 8) * 8_ Seems there's no need to compute bufferSize first and expression above could be replaced with: _(valueCount + 63) / 64 * 8_ In this way, performance of _computeCombinedBufferSize_ would be improved.
